Dodi - Repack Isdone.dll Error
Fixing the Infamous ISDone.dll Error in Dodi Repacks: A Complete Guide If you are a fan of compressed game repacks, chances are you have encountered the dreaded ISDone.dll error at least once. It is the arch-nemesis of the PC gamer on a budget, striking just when the download finishes and the installation begins. Dodi Repacks is one of the most trusted names in the scene, known for highly compressed games. However, because of the extreme compression used, his installers can be sensitive to system stability. If you are staring at a message like "An error occurred while unpacking: archive is corrupted!" or "Unarc.dll returned an error code: -1/5/6/7/11/12/14" , this guide is for you. Here is why this error happens and, more importantly, how to fix it.
What is the ISDone.dll Error? ISDone.dll is a library file used by "Inno Setup," the software many repackers (including Dodi) use to create installers. Its job is to decompress the massive game files from the downloaded archive onto your hard drive. When this error pops up, it almost never means the file itself is missing or broken. Instead, it usually means the installer failed to read or write data correctly during the decompression process. The Big Three Culprits Before trying complex fixes, understand the three main reasons this error occurs:
Antivirus Interference: Windows Defender (or third-party AVs) detects the cracked game files as a threat (false positive) and deletes parts of them mid-installation. RAM Issues: Repacks decompress files into your system memory (RAM) before writing them to disk. If you have a memory leak, bad RAM sticks, or simply not enough RAM, the installer crashes. Storage Issues: Installing on a failing hard drive, a write-protected folder, or a drive with the wrong format (FAT32 instead of NTFS).
Step-by-Step Solutions Try these fixes in order, from the most effective to the most technical. Solution 1: The Antivirus Exclusion (Most Likely Fix) This solves 80% of Dodi Repack installation errors. Windows Defender loves to silently block the ISDone.dll and Unarc.dll files or the temporary files being created. dodi repack isdone.dll error
Open Windows Security . Go to Virus & threat protection > Manage settings . Scroll down to Exclusions and click Add or remove exclusions . Click Add an exclusion > Folder . Select the folder where your Dodi Repack installer is located. Crucial Step: Also exclude the folder where you are installing the game. Run the installer as Administrator.
Solution 2: Change the Installation Path Installers sometimes struggle with permissions in standard folders like Program Files or Program Files (x86) .
Run the Dodi installer. When asked where to install the game, choose a simple path. Ideally, create a new folder directly on a drive (e.g., D:\Games\GameName ). Avoid: Installing to the Desktop or external hard drives (unless necessary), as these can sometimes cause pathing errors. Fixing the Infamous ISDone
Solution 3: Increase Windows Page File (Virtual Memory) If you have 8GB of RAM or less, or if the game is massive (50GB+), your physical RAM might run out during decompression. You can force Windows to use a portion of your hard drive as temporary RAM.
Press Windows Key + R , type sysdm.cpl , and hit Enter. Go to the Advanced tab. Under Performance , click Settings . Go to the Advanced tab and look at Virtual memory . Click Change . Uncheck "Automatically manage paging file size for all drives". Click Custom size . Set the Initial size (MB) and Maximum size (MB) to a high number. A safe bet is roughly 1.5x to 2x your RAM size (e.g., if you have 8GB RAM, set it to 12000 or 16000 MB). Click Set , then OK , and restart your computer.
Solution 4: The "Safe Boot" Method If background applications are interfering (like RGB software, overclocking utilities, or aggressive antivirus), installing in Safe Mode often works. However, because of the extreme compression used, his
Press Windows Key + R , type msconfig , and hit Enter. Go to the Boot tab. Check the box for Safe boot (Minimal). Click OK and restart your PC. Your PC will boot into a stripped-down version of Windows. Run the Dodi installer here. Once installed, repeat the steps and uncheck "Safe boot" to return to normal Windows.
Solution 5: Re-download the File (The "Part" Check) Sometimes, the download actually did fail. If you downloaded the repack in parts (Part 1, Part 2, etc.), verify that the file sizes match what is listed on the Dodi website.